AIGENIE 2.1.2

New features

  • Exposed boot.iter and ncores in AIGENIE(), GENIE(), local_AIGENIE(), and local_GENIE(). The boot.iter default remains 500, matching the current reduction pipeline; ncores = NULL preserves EGAnet’s existing default core behavior.
  • Added a publication-ready filtering_audit with item-level filtering provenance for UVA and bootEGA decisions.
  • Added per-type reduction_summary outputs.
  • Added pre-reduction network-loading diagnostics for filtered items.
  • Added bundled GPT-5.4 items and frozen embeddings for reproducible GENIE examples.
  • Added an official filtering-audit vignette and pkgdown documentation site.

Reproducibility

  • Restored correct UVA redundancy detection with current EGAnet versions.
  • Set bootEGA reduction to 500 bootstrap iterations.
  • Full embeddings now win exact full/sparse NMI ties within an EGA model.
  • run.overall = TRUE now performs a pooled post-reduction fit without applying a second item-reduction pass.

CRAN preparation

  • Updated Authors@R so Lara Russell-Lasalandra and Hudson Golino are explicitly represented as package authors/co-creators and copyright holders; Alexander Christensen remains a full author and copyright holder.
  • Added a formal AIGENIE software citation with the CRAN package DOI.
  • Updated the methodology citation to the published 2026 Behavior Research Methods article.

AIGENIE 2.1.0

New Features

  • Anthropic Claude support: Generate items using Claude Sonnet 4.5, Opus 4, and Haiku 4.5 models via anthropic.API.
  • Jina AI embeddings: Compute embeddings using Jina models (v2, v3, v4) via jina.API, including Matryoshka truncation and task-specific adapters.
  • Slash-style Groq models: Route HuggingFace-style model IDs (e.g., "meta-llama/llama-4-scout-17b-16e-instruct", "qwen/qwen3-32b") to Groq when groq.API is provided.
  • chat() function: Send arbitrary prompts to any supported LLM provider with optional repetitions, temperature control, and system role customization.
  • list_available_models(): Query available models across all providers, with optional filtering by type ("chat" or "embedding").
  • Multi-provider mixing: Use one provider for item generation and another for embeddings (e.g., Anthropic items + Jina embeddings).

Improvements

  • Comprehensive input validation across all user-facing functions.
  • Unified embedding dispatch via generate_embeddings() supporting OpenAI, Jina AI, HuggingFace (API and local), and sentence-transformers.
  • Model alias resolution for common shorthand names ("sonnet", "llama3", "deepseek", "qwen", etc.).
  • Improved error messages with provider-specific guidance.

Bug Fixes

  • Fixed provider detection for slash-style model names that were incorrectly routed to HuggingFace instead of Groq.

AIGENIE 2.0.0

Major Changes

  • Complete rewrite of the pipeline architecture.
  • Introduced GENIE() for validation of user-provided item sets (embedding → EGA → UVA → bootEGA).
  • Added Groq API support for open-source LLM item generation.
  • Added local LLM support via llama-cpp-python (local_AIGENIE(), local_GENIE(), local_chat()).
  • Python environment management via UV and reticulate.
  • HuggingFace embedding support (API and local sentence-transformers).

AIGENIE 1.0.0

  • Initial release.
  • OpenAI-based item generation and embedding.
  • EGA-based dimensional structure estimation.
  • UVA for redundancy detection.
  • Bootstrap EGA for stability assessment.
